- Police said the 66-year-old was trying to remove weeds when the blaze started on Monday morning.
- Sparks from the device ignited a nearby hedge, which caught fire in the dry conditions.
- Firefighters reached the scene promptly and put out the flames before they spread.
- Property damage was estimated at several hundred euros, and no injuries were reported.
- Police and the fire service warned residents against using open flames for weed control during summer dryness.
